Description of obverse and reverse
The Lily Font features at the base of the coin. It is traditionally used in Royal christenings, when babies are baptised with water from the River Jordan. Harp playing cherubs adorn the coin, designed in the ornate, and very ‘royal’, baroque style. The motto reads Dieu et mon droit or ‘God and my right’. It is the motto of the monarch, Prince George’s great-grandmother, Her Majesty the Queen.
A brief annotation
To mark the christening of a Royal baby for the very first time, especially commissioned christening coins have been struck. The Kilo coin is struck only rarely, reserved for the nation’s most important events.
